Firearm used in encounter of gangster Hyder sent for forensic examination

Bhubaneswar, Aug 9: The fire arm cartridges, clothes, blood-soaked soil and other seized articles found from the encounter spot of notorious gangster Sk Hyder were sent to the State Forensic Laboratory at Bhubaneswar for chemical examination. Hyder, serving a life sentence in two cases of murder and accused in several other criminal cases, was killed in police firing while trying to flee on his way to Baripada jail on July 24. He was being shifted to a jail in Baripada town in a police van from Choudwar circle jail when the encounter took place. Earlier, the Odisha Human Rights Commission (OHRC) has taken suo motu cognizance of Hyder’s death.The commission has sought reports from Home Department’s Additional Chief Secretary, DGP, DG Prisons and Bhubaneswar-Cuttack Police Commissioner within four weeks.
